Chapter 91:
Cole slammed the Maybach’s heavy door, walked around to the other side, and the black car pulled away into the night — leaving Alycia behind.
The interior of the Maybach was pitch black, save for the faint glow of the digital dashboard.
The heavy car glided silently down the Hamptons Coastal Highway. The atmosphere inside the cabin was suffocating.
June sat pressed against the far left door, arms crossed tightly over her chest. Her body language made clear she would rather jump from the moving vehicle than touch the man beside her.
Cole sat on the right, a tablet open on his lap, but his eyes weren’t reading the financial reports. His peripheral vision was fixed entirely on her.
The cabin smelled heavily of the artificial rose perfume Alycia had been wearing. It clung to Cole’s suit jacket. June’s stomach turned. The scent brought back the physical memory of boiling soup hitting her skin.
She reached out and pressed the silver button on the door panel. The window rolled down, and a blast of cold, salty ocean air whipped into the cabin, blowing her hair across her face.
Cole frowned. “Roll the window up,” he said, not looking up from his tablet.
June ignored him. She kept her face turned toward the dark ocean. “The cheap perfume in here is making me nauseous,” she said, her voice razor-sharp. “I need oxygen p>

Cole’s jaw clenched. He knew exactly who she was insulting.
He reached over to the master control panel on the center console and pressed a button. June’s window rolled smoothly up and sealed shut. A small red light blinked on her door — he had locked her controls.
June snapped her head around and glared at him with pure hostility.
Cole pressed another button without a word.
The Maybach’s advanced air purification system hummed to life. Within sixty seconds, the heavy rose scent was scrubbed completely from the air, replaced by a clean, subtle cedarwood aroma.
June uncrossed her arms and turned to lean her temple against the cold glass.
The adrenaline from the confrontation with Alycia was fading. The heavy painkillers she had taken at the clinic were pulling her mind into a thick fog, and the gentle, rhythmic swaying of the luxury car was hypnotic. Despite every intention to stay awake and alert, her eyelids grew heavy.
Ten minutes later, her breathing slowed into a steady rhythm. She was asleep.
Cole heard the change. He turned his head slowly.
June’s face was lit by passing streetlights — skin pale, dark exhausted circles beneath her eyes, brows slightly pinched together even in sleep, as though her back was still hurting her.
A strange, painful tightness gripped his chest.
He set the tablet down. His body leaned toward her without his conscious permission. He raised his right hand, wanting to brush the stray lock of hair from her cheek, wanting to smooth the crease from between her brows.
His fingertips hovered exactly one inch from her skin.
He stopped. He pulled his hand back and clenched it into a fist.
